What if your three days late for your period?

What if you are three days late for your period? It's normal for there to be around 7 days variation from your average menstrual cycle. A few days 'late' isn't a big deal, as long as you're not sexually active no reason for you to worry about it.

What to do when your period is late?

If your period is a few days late, it is usually not something to worry about, unless you think that you are pregnant. If it continues to be late after two weeks, it may be time to see a doctor to determine the cause.
